What the Fastest-Growing Dealerships in the U.S. Have in Common

Learn what top-performing dealerships across the U.S. have in common—from culture to CRM usage—and how you can apply their winning strategies.

What separates the fastest-growing car dealerships from the rest? Across the country, top-performing automotive dealerships are outperforming their numbers from the previous year and their competition, and it’s not by accident. They share a set of winning habits and strategies that anyone can learn from and apply. Here’s what they’re doing differently.

What Fastest Growing Dealerships Have in Common - Relentless Customer Focus

1. A Relentless Focus on Customer Experience

Fast-growing stores place high value on the overall customer journey. They remove friction at every stage of the customer’s shopping and buying process, adding transparency. They don’t put all their importance on competitive pricing or flashy promotions; instead, they demonstrate an unshakable commitment to delivering a seamless, satisfying customer experience.

These dealerships understand that buyers aren’t just shopping for cars, they’re evaluating every moment of the process. That’s why they focus on creating ease of use from the first digital impression to the final steps in F&I. They invest in intuitive customer management tools that provide responsive chat support and fast follow-ups.

Once a customer steps onto the lot, fast-growing dealerships ensure the experience remains smooth. Sales staff are trained to be informative, not pushy. Every touchpoint, from test drive to paperwork, is designed to be simple and transparent, creating the ultimate dealership customer experience.

In an industry where word-of-mouth and reviews drive growth, high-performing dealerships build trust and loyalty by prioritizing the customer’s convenience and comfort, resulting in stronger retention and more referrals, powered not just by what they sell but also by how they sell it.

What Fastest Growing Dealerships Have in Common - Use Data

2. They Use Data to Make Smarter Decisions

Fast-growing dealerships turn data into action every single day by providing more efficient operations, better conversion rates, and improved customer satisfaction. Dealers who have experienced high growth quickly tend to use tools like CRM analytics, equity alerts, and platforms like AutoAlert to identify real opportunities daily. They don’t rely on gut feelings or luck; they base their decisions on data. Every action, from marketing to sales follow-up, is backed by real-time insights that help them work smarter, not harder.

They leverage their dealership’s CRM analytics, equity alerts, and daily reporting to drive focused activity. Instead of casting a wide net and hoping for results, their teams start each day knowing exactly where to focus. Whether it’s a customer coming off lease, a high-equity trade opportunity, or a service customer likely ready to upgrade, the data points the way.

With intuitive automotive CRMs like AutoAlert CXM and features like service alerts and customer vehicle wishlists, dealers can pinpoint exactly who to contact and when, turning cold calls into well-timed, relevant conversations. By eliminating guesswork and prioritizing leads with real potential, these dealerships gain a strong advantage and continue growing, while others are still trying to figure out what works.

What Fastest Growing Dealerships Have in Common - Building Teams

3. They Build and Keep High-Performing Teams

Fast-growing dealerships understand that success starts with people. These dealerships don’t just fill positions with “warm bodies.” They invest in hiring the right people and then provide them with the tools, training, and support necessary to thrive.

They will also prioritize culture just as much as sales numbers. They build high-performing teams by hiring intentionally, providing career paths, and fostering a workplace where people want to stay and grow. Daily huddles keep everyone aligned, energized, and focused on clear goals. They transparently track performance, creating healthy accountability without the pressure. Team members know where they stand, where they’re headed, and how to get there.

Managing high-performing dealership teams doesn’t stop after onboarding. Coaching is ongoing, and managers act more like mentors than micromanagers. They’re in the trenches with their teams—listening, guiding, and helping each person grow. Clear career paths show employees they’re not just working a job but building a future. That kind of vision keeps motivation high and turnover low.

When you have a team that’s engaged, empowered, and united by purpose, performance follows naturally. In a competitive market, that makes all the difference. It’s not just about selling more cars; it’s about creating a workplace where people want to work and grow their careers.

What Fastest Growing Dealerships Have in Common - Leverage AI

4. They Leverage AI and Automation to Scale Without Burnout

The fastest-growing dealerships know that growth shouldn’t come at the cost of burnout. That’s why they use AI and automation to scale their efforts without overwhelming their teams.

Automotive AI tools and platforms assist sales and service reps by handling the heavy lifting on follow-ups, timing, and personalization. Instead of guessing when to reach out or what to say, reps get smart prompts based on customer behavior and data. This technique delivers more meaningful conversations that happen at exactly the right time.

Automation also eliminates repetitive tasks that consume hours every week, such as appointment reminders, aging inventory alerts, and routine emails. These dealerships don’t waste valuable human effort on tasks that technology can handle more efficiently.

Time and energy are freed up to focus where they matter most: building relationships, solving problems, and closing deals. It’s not about replacing people—it’s about empowering them to do what they do best. The human touch is still essential, but with AI and automation, it’s now directed with precision and purpose.

By blending AI efficiency with human empathy, these dealerships create a balanced, high-performance environment. Teams stay energized, customers feel truly seen, and growth comes more easily.

What Fastest Growing Dealerships Have in Common - Embrace Change

5. They Embrace Change Faster Than the Competition

In an industry where customer expectations and technology evolve rapidly, the fastest-growing dealerships are those that move quickly and confidently when it’s time to adapt. By embracing change rather than resisting it, these dealerships remain relevant, responsive, and resilient.

They are often early adopters. Whether streamlining operations with dealership CRM, digital retailing tools, or improved service lane technology, they don’t wait around to see what everyone else is doing. They pilot new solutions early, test what works, and train their teams to adapt fast. This agility keeps them ahead of the trends and the competition.

Instead of clinging to how they have always done it, they ask, “How can we do it better?” That mindset powers innovation in all areas of the dealership. From streamlining online-to-in-store transitions to simplifying F&I processes with digital signatures, fast-growing dealerships continually seek ways to enhance both the customer experience and internal workflows.

Change doesn’t scare them—it’s part of their culture. Teams are encouraged to learn, adapt, and stay flexible. Leaders lead by example, driving transformation with purpose and a sense of urgency. They don’t jump on every trend, but they do take time to strategize to stay ahead of the curve.
